باستخدام حدث Yui 3 مع الأحداث المخصصة في البرنامج المساعد للمتصفح

StackOverflow https://stackoverflow.com/questions/4244695

سؤال

لقد صنعت البرنامج المساعد مع نفس ناري, ، مع حدث مخصص ، وأود تسجيل رد اتصال مع حدث YUI.

Y.on( "mycustomevent", callback, pluginNode );

لا يسجل رد الاتصال الخاص بي ، في حين

pluginNode.addEventListener( "mycustomevent", callback, false );

يفعل (على Firefox ، وليس على IE).

كيف يمكنني استخدام yui لتسجيل الحدث الخاص بي؟

هل كانت مفيدة؟

المحلول

لقد وجدت الحل. إضافة الحدث الخاص بي إلى y.node.dom_events ، يعمل:

Y.mix( Y.Node.DOM_EVENTS, {
    mycustomevent: 1
} );
م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top